C1 Advanced Speaking Part 2
Question
What might these people gain from these experiences?
How might these experiences affect their future choices?



Sample Answer
1 minute to compare and contrast the two pictures you have chosen as well as answer the two questions.
I’d like to choose the first and third photos. As far as I’m concerned, the young people in the first picture will gain valuable environmental insights from volunteering to plant trees, while it looks as if the woman in the third photo is teaching a child to draw or paint, which will stand her in good stead as she grows up. The tree planters will also benefit from doing outdoor activities and working as a group, while the child’s skills should improve quickly due to the one-to-one coaching. I would say that although the young girl will benefit more from her experience because she’s starting at a much younger age and the volunteers will know very quickly if they are suited to tree planting in what can sometimes be a harsh environment outdoors.

Analysis
This is my opinion of the above answer. The answer was given as in a test, with minimal preparation time.
Decide if you want to choose the most similar pictures or the most different BEFORE you even take your test. That shows you what you can talk about first.
Good use of comparisons including ‘although’.
I thought some good vocabulary was used.
Lesser-Known Vocabulary
- insights – an accurate and deep understanding.
- volunteering – work for an organization without being paid.
- plant (v) – put (a seed, bulb, or plant) in the ground so that it can grow
- draw – produce (a picture or diagram) by making lines and marks on paper with a pencil
- stand her in good stead – it is or will be of great use to her
- to grow up – advance to maturity; develop into an adult
- suited – right or appropriate for a particular person, purpose, or situation
- harsh – cruel or severe
